Gordon E. Sawyer (27 August 1905 – 15 May 1980) was sound director at Samuel Goldwyn Productions. He won 3 Oscars for Best Sound and was nominated a further 13 times.

Selected filmography

Sawyer won three Academy Awards and was nominated for 13 more:

Won
  • The Bishop's Wife (1947)
  • The Alamo (1960)
  • West Side Story (1961)
  • Nominated
  • Wonder Man (1944)
  • The Best Years of Our Lives (1946)
  • Our Very Own (1950)
  • I Want You (1951)
  • Hans Christian Andersen (1952)
  • Friendly Persuasion (1956)
  • Witness for the Prosecution (1957)
  • I Want to Live! (1958)
  • Porgy and Bess (1959)
  • The Apartment (1960)
  • The Loudest Whisper (1961)
  • It's a Mad, Mad, Mad, Mad World (1963)
  • Hawaii (1966)
